Different lakes have different colours. According to a study, around one-third of the world’s lakes were blue. However, global warming may turn them into green or even brown.
Xiao Yang from Southern Methodist University in the US and his team looked at the colour of over 85,000 lakes based on their satellite (卫星) photos. They found that lakes in places with cooler average summer air temperatures—below 19℃—were more likely (可能的) to be blue than lakes in places with warmer summers.
The study said that water molecules (分子) absorb (吸收) the long wavelengths (波长) from the sunlight, such as red, orange, and yellow. They leave behind the shorter ones, making a lake look green and blue. So, the cleaner the water is, the bluer it looks. In warmer lakes, algae (水藻) and phytoplankton (浮游植物) grow easily. Their colours are green and even brown. They give the lake a different colour. If the temperature goes on to rise because of climate change, the study said that one in ten blue lakes might change colour.
Humans get their drinking water from lakes, streams and ground water. As lakes become greener, people may lose lots of clean water. Because of this, treating the water of such lakes becomes more expensive. At the same time, blue lakes are also a source of a place to play. Some people, according to Catherine Oreilly, a co-author of the study, considered blue lakes as a refuge (避难所) or spiritual (精神上的) place. As these blue lakes disappear, they may feel sad. For lake animals, the development of algae and phytoplankton in greener lakes can provide more food. However, more algae and phytoplankton mean less oxygen for the lake animals, and this may kill them.

It is impossible to name all Chinese customs in a single article. Even so, in this passage we bring you several Chinese customs and traditions that you should know. Here we go!
Chinese usually do not show their feelings openly, and they also avoid any unnecessary body touch. The Chinese don’t like it when people kiss each other on the face, even if they are women. In fact, shaking hands was also not so acceptable in the past. For them, it is enough to make a small nod when greeting. As the country gradually (逐渐地) lets Western traditions in, people are used to shaking hands to greet.
Many table manners must be followed strictly at meals. Some details should be paid much attention to by both guests and hosts. In China, the older guests are always seated first, and then others can take their seats. Table manners are also very important. You should never serve yourself a drink. It should be served by someone else. Chopsticks should never be placed upwards in food. Never move your mouth away from your own bowl while eating.
The Chinese have the habit and skill of being able to take a nap (小睡) at certain times and on certain occasions. It doesn’t matter if it’s on the break from work or on a bench in the park. This Chinese custom has nothing to do with laziness, quite the opposite. In China, taking a nap in public places is considered a symbol of effort. For example, thousands and millions of netizens (网民) will give a photo of a sleeping doctor in the corner of the operating room a “like” to show their respect to the doctor. So, this person has been putting a lot of effort into his work and it is right that he should sleep as he likes.
Many of you have already known it’s polite not to open gifts in public. But that’s not the only important thing to know when receiving gifts in China. For example, the Chinese will always refuse your gift up to three times to show they are well-educated. But in the end, they’re willing to accept it. And remember not to receive the gift with only one hand.
